Biomarker technologies refer to tools and analytical approaches used to identify and quantify biological markers within the body to understand health conditions and disease progression. These technologies analyze biological samples such as blood, tissue, urine, and saliva through genomics, proteomics, metabolomics, and molecular diagnostics methods. They help detect specific indicators associated with diseases, treatment effectiveness, and physiological changes.
The primary products of biomarker technologies include consumables, instruments, services, and software. Consumables refer to reagents, kits, and laboratory materials used in biomarker testing workflows for research and clinical applications. These products are used across test types including liquid biopsy and solid biopsy and are supported by technologies such as genomics, proteomics, metabolomics, immunoassays, and bioinformatics. They are widely applied in oncology, cardiology, neurology, infectious diseases, and metabolic disorders and are utilized by end users including pharmaceutical companies, diagnostic laboratories, research institutions, contract research organizations, and biotechnology companies.
Tariffs are influencing the biomarker technologies market by increasing the cost of imported laboratory instruments, sequencing platforms, reagents, assay kits, and other precision diagnostic components used in biomarker analysis. This is resulting in higher operational costs for diagnostic laboratories, pharmaceutical companies, and research institutions, while also delaying clinical validation and large-scale testing initiatives due to supply chain disruptions. Regions heavily dependent on imports, such as Asia-Pacific and parts of Europe, are experiencing significant cost pressures and project delays, particularly in genomics and proteomics workflows. However, tariffs are also accelerating localized manufacturing of diagnostic tools, supporting regional supplier ecosystems, and encouraging strategic sourcing diversification to build long-term resilience in the biomarker technologies market.

The biomarker technologies market size has grown rapidly in recent years. It will grow from $56.62 billion in 2025 to $64.03 billion in 2026 at a compound annual growth rate (CAGR) of 13.1%. The growth in the historic period can be attributed to increasing prevalence of chronic diseases driving diagnostic demand, expansion of clinical laboratory infrastructure globally, rising adoption of molecular diagnostic testing, growth in pharmaceutical R&D investments, improved awareness of early disease detection benefits.
The biomarker technologies market size is expected to see rapid growth in the next few years. It will grow to $103.12 billion in 2030 at a compound annual growth rate (CAGR) of 12.7%. The growth in the forecast period can be attributed to expansion of precision medicine adoption in healthcare systems, rising demand for minimally invasive diagnostic solutions, increasing integration of multi omics based research approaches, growth in decentralized and point of care testing models, expansion of personalized treatment monitoring and therapy optimization. Major trends in the forecast period include rising demand for early disease detection through molecular marker based screening, expansion of preventive and proactive healthcare screening programs, increasing regulatory standardization and validation requirements in diagnostic testing, growth of large scale biobanking and centralized biological sample repositories, rising adoption of multi sample biological testing workflows integrating blood urine and saliva based diagnostics.
The increasing demand for personalized medicine is expected to drive the growth of the biomarker technologies market going forward. Personalized medicine is a healthcare approach that utilizes genetic, molecular, and individual patient-specific information to support diagnosis, treatment selection, and disease management decisions. The demand for personalized medicine is rising as pharmaceutical companies increasingly focus on developing targeted therapies that require accurate patient identification and biomarker-driven treatment strategies. Biomarker technologies enable personalized medicine by identifying measurable biological indicators that support targeted drug development, patient segmentation, and treatment optimization. For instance, in February 2024, according to the Personalized Medicine Coalition, a US-based non-profit organization, the US Food and Drug Administration (FDA) approved 16 new personalized treatments for rare disease patients in 2023, representing a significant rise compared to six approvals in 2022. Therefore, the increasing demand for personalized medicine is driving the growth of the biomarker technologies market.
Major companies operating in the biomarker technologies market are focusing on developing advanced spatial biology technologies, such as artificial intelligence-enabled spatial biomarker analysis platforms, to enhance cancer diagnostics and translational research capabilities. Artificial intelligence-enabled spatial biomarker analysis platforms integrate tissue imaging, molecular profiling, and computational analytics to analyze biomarker expression patterns and cellular interactions within tissue samples. For instance, in April 2024, Nucleai, an Israel-based biotechnology company, launched new artificial intelligence-powered spatial biomarker advancements at the American Association for Cancer Research 2024 conference. The technology enables automated pathology analysis, combines spatial biology data with artificial intelligence models, and enhances biomarker discovery for oncology treatment development. The platform also facilitates detailed analysis of the tumor microenvironment, allowing researchers to better understand cellular interactions that impact disease progression and therapeutic response. Additionally, it supports patient stratification and predictive analytics, enabling pharmaceutical and biotechnology companies to identify appropriate patient groups and accelerate the development of personalized cancer treatments.
In July 2024, Thermo Fisher Scientific, a US-based provider of analytical instruments, acquired Olink Holding AB for $3.1 billion. Through this acquisition, Thermo Fisher Scientific aimed to enhance its proteomics and biomarker discovery capabilities by integrating Olink's advanced protein analysis platform to expand precision medicine and translational research applications. Olink Holding AB is a Sweden-based provider of proteomics solutions and biomarker discovery technologies that support disease research, pharmaceutical development, and precision diagnostics.
